![](https://img-blog.csdnimg.cn/20201014180756754.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
Effective C++
北极光的征兆_liekkas
这个作者很懒,什么都没留下…
展开
-
第二章 构造,析构,赋值
五、了解c++默默编写并调用那些函数 class Empty() { }; //等同于 class Empty { public: Empty() // 默认构造函数 { } Empty(const Empty& rhs) //拷贝构造函数 { } ~Empty() // 析构函数 { } Empty&...原创 2019-07-18 17:08:17 · 94 阅读 · 0 评论 -
第三章 资源管理
十三、以对象管理资源 这里用两个智能指针做示范 class Investment { Initialization* CreateInvetment(); // } void f() { Initialization* pInv = CreateInvetment(); // 调用 factory函数 ... delete pInv; // 释放pInv } 上...原创 2019-07-18 17:16:37 · 126 阅读 · 0 评论 -
第一章 习惯C++
C多出来的部分 一、语言联邦 1、c 2、面向对象C++ 3、Template C++ 4、STL 二、const,enum,inline替换#define 1、预处理都做了什么? 整行语句构成了一条预处理指令,该指令将在编译器进行编译之前对源代码做某些转换 2、static的作用 3、inline函数的作用 !!!inline关键字放在函数返回类型前,函...原创 2019-07-17 15:23:20 · 129 阅读 · 0 评论